Frequently Asked Questions
How many Wh is 2,146,901 mAh?
2,146,901 mAh equals 7,943.5337 Wh at 3.7V (Li-ion nominal voltage). The exact Wh depends on the battery voltage: Wh = mAh × V / 1,000.
How do I convert 2,146,901 mAh to Wh?
Multiply 2,146,901 by the battery voltage, then divide by 1,000. At 3.7V: 2,146,901 × 3.7 / 1,000 = 7,943.5337 Wh.
Is 2,146,901 mAh allowed on a plane?
At 3.7V, 2,146,901 mAh = 7,943.5337 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
